Successful Drive-In starts the 2010 season


loading.....

Great weather gives us a great start

The 2010 season got off to a great start with the four Captains all making superb drives on Saturday 17th April 2010. The

President, Kate Stephenson, ran proceedings beautifully - introducing each of the Captains in turn.

Club Captain, Les Palmer, hit what he claims was his best-ever drive straight down the first sliding past the marker post, hitting the road and bouncing high on down the bank toward the stream. If not for the bevy of lads trying to catch the Captains' drives it would have finished up wet!

The Lady Captain, Muriel Forster, hit a lovely straight drive well down the fairway - despite complaining that she'd never hit one from so far back (all the drives were taken off the white tees, this year).

Stuart McDonnell, Senior Captain, hit his customary slash straight down the line (though he must have aged since last year - when he drove in as Club Captain) as he was nothing like as long this year!

Stuart is becoming a 'fixture' at the drive-in! Having played as Vice Captain, Club Captain and now Senior Captain - all in the space of 3 years!

Zach Walker sent his usual draw straight down the fairway with the casual nonchalance of youth. Long as Zach drives the ball, he still didn't get as far as the Captain did, though. Which is just as it should be!
